> In HEAD contrib/dbase:
>
> gcc -pipe -O2 -Wall -Wmissing-prototypes -Wmissing-declarations -I../../src/
> interf
> aces/libpq -I. -I../../src/include -c -o dbf2pg.o dbf2pg.c
> dbf2pg.c:19: iconv.h: No such file or directory
> dbf2pg.c:38: syntax error before `iconv_d'
> dbf2pg.c:38: warning: type defaults to `int' in declaration of `iconv_d'
> dbf2pg.c:38: warning: data definition has no type or storage class
> dbf2pg.c: In function `convert_charset':
> dbf2pg.c:148: warning: implicit declaration of function `iconv'
> dbf2pg.c: In function `main':
> dbf2pg.c:789: warning: implicit declaration of function `iconv_open'
> dbf2pg.c:790: `iconv_t' undeclared (first use in this function)
> dbf2pg.c:790: (Each undeclared identifier is reported only once
> dbf2pg.c:790: for each function it appears in.)
> dbf2pg.c:810: warning: implicit declaration of function `iconv_close'
> gmake: *** [dbf2pg.o] Error 1

Yes, I am seeing the same failure here. I knew there was a /contrib
module that needed iconv but I can't find it now. I suppose this was
the one.

I see the old Makefile used iconv:

! $(CC) $(CFLAGS) $(OBJS) $(libpq) $(LDFLAGS) $(LIBS) -liconv -o $@

but the overhaul of these Makefiles on 2001/09/06 removed it. I am
applying the following patch to re-add it. You will need libiconv for
it to link.
